Mission and Program Overview

Mission

The organization's (casa) mission is to influence our community to stand up to silence through advocacy, empowerment and social change to prevent and end domestic violence. Casa promotes social change through advocacy, community education, outreach and support for victims/survivors of intimate partner violence. Casa provides comprehensive services to empower survivors of intimate partner violence and their families with a safe supportive emergency shelter environment, rapid rehousing, a 24-hour crisis hot line, support groups, youth programs, substance abuse advocacy, information and referral program, justice advocacy, outreach to under-served populations, peacemakers programs to pre-schools, elementary and middle school, a very active volunteer program and a thrift shop.

Challenging the societal acceptance of all forms of domestic violence, casa stands up to silence through advocacy, prevention, intervention, and support services. Casa prevention services include community trainings for corporations, civic groups, colleges, religious groups and more.

IRS990/Desc0CASA'S PEACEMAKERS PROGRAM PROVIDES HOLISTIC PEACE EDUCATION TO ALMOST 2,200 PRESCHOOLERS, ELEMENTARY AND MIDDLE SCHOOL CHILDREN ANNUALLY, IN A WIDE VARIETY OF CLASSROOMS AND SCHOOLS THROUGHOUT PINELLAS COUNTY, NURTURING A SENSE OF PEACE AND JUSTICE DURING CRITICAL TIMES IN CHILD DEVELOPMENT. PEACEMAKER ALSO PROVIDES RESOURCES FOR TEACHERS TO CONTINUE THE PROGRAM IN CLASSROOMS.CASA ADVOCATES OFFER ONE ON ONE CONFIDENTIAL SUPPORT, CRISIS COUNSELING, SAFETY PLANNING, LETHALITY ASSESSMENT, SUPPORT GROUPS, HELP NAVIGATING THE CRIMINAL JUSTICE SYSTEM, ACCOMPANIMENT TO COURT, ASSISTANCE FILLING OUT INJUNCTIONS, VICTIMS RIGHTS INFORMATION AND ADVOCACY, SAFETY CELL PHONE PROGRAM, TEEN DATING VIOLENCE ASSISTANCE (WITH PARENT OR GUARDIAN CONSENT), ACCESS TO MENTAL HEALTH RESOURCES FOR CHILDREN & FAMILIES WHO HAVE BEEN EXPOSED TO DOMESTIC VIOLENCE, VICTIM COMPENSATION APPLICATION ASSISTANCE, RAPID REHOUSING PROGRAM REFERRAL, CONNECTION TO INJUNCTION FOR PROTECTION PROJECT FLORIDA BAR ATTORNEY, AND DOMESTIC VIOLENCE RELOCATION ASSISTANCE.IN FY 2018-19 CASA SERVED OVER 500 SURVIVORS THROUGH EMERGENCY SHELTER, 50% OF THOSE BEING CHILDREN. CASA'S NONRESIDENTIAL PROGRAMS SERVED OVER 2,300 SURVIVORS OF DOMESTIC VIOLENCE WITH SUPPORT GROUPS, JUSTICE ADVOCACY, SAFETY PLANNING, AND MORE. IN FY 2018-19 CASA ADVOCATES ANSWERED OVER 3,700 CALLS THROUGH OUR 24-HOUR HOTLINE. SERVICES ARE AVAILABLE TO ALL SURVIVORS, REGARDLESS OF RACE, GENDER, GENDER IDENTITY, PREGNANCY, CITIZENSHIP, RELIGION, NATIONAL ORIGIN, AGE, FAMILIAL STATUS, DISABILITY (PHYSICAL OR MENTAL, INCLUDING HIV STATUS), MILITARY SERVICE OR AFFILIATION, VETERAN STATUS, BANKRUPTCY OR BAD DEBTS, OR GENETIC INFORMATION.CASA WORKS COLLECTIVELY TO DEVELOP A COORDINATED COMMUNITY RESPONSE TO DOMESTIC VIOLENCE BY COLLABORATING WITH OTHER SERVICE PROVIDERS, PUBLIC AGENCIES, PLANNING GROUPS AND FUNDING BODIES TO PROMOTE COMMUNITY EDUCATION, PREVENTION AND AWARENESS ON THE SUBJECT OF DOMESTIC VIOLENCE. CASA CONDUCTS ONGOING RESEARCH AND EVALUATION IN THE AREAS OF DOMESTIC VIOLENCE TO ENSURE A HIGH QUALITY OF SERVICE TO OUR PROGRAM PARTICIPANTS AS DESCRIBED ABOVE.
